Taxonomic Classification

Rank Bocage s Aethomys Iberian Mole
Kingdom same Animalia (hayvan) Animalia (hayvan)
Phylum same Chordata (Kordalılar) Chordata (Kordalılar)
Class same Mammalia (memeliler) Mammalia (memeliler)
Order Rodentia (kemiriciler)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ha)
Family Muridae (Mice & Rats) Talpidae
Genus Aethomys Talpa
Species Aethomys bocagei Talpa occidentalis

Evolutionary Relationship

Bocage s Aethomys and Iberian Mole share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(memeliler)
